Qingguo Li is a scholar working on Computational Theory and Mathematics, Management Science and Operations Research and Artificial Intelligence. According to data from OpenAlex, Qingguo Li has authored 221 papers receiving a total of 1.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 145 papers in Computational Theory and Mathematics, 74 papers in Management Science and Operations Research and 58 papers in Artificial Intelligence. Recurrent topics in Qingguo Li’s work include Rough Sets and Fuzzy Logic (94 papers), Advanced Algebra and Logic (87 papers) and Fuzzy and Soft Set Theory (61 papers). Qingguo Li is often cited by papers focused on Rough Sets and Fuzzy Logic (94 papers), Advanced Algebra and Logic (87 papers) and Fuzzy and Soft Set Theory (61 papers). Qingguo Li collaborates with scholars based in China, Singapore and United States. Qingguo Li's co-authors include Tian Yang, Mingjie Cai, Guangming Lang, Zhaowen Li, Hao Jing, Xiaoqiang Zhou, Tianyou Chai, Qimei Xiao, Shahram Payandeh and Guo‐Qiang Zhang and has published in prestigious journals such as Langmuir, Arteriosclerosis Thrombosis and Vascular Biology and Optics Letters.
